Events relating to africa

Kwame Nkrumah, the founding father of Ghana, is toppled in a coup while away on a state visit to China

The Ibo of eastern Nigeria claim independence for their region – as the republic of Biafra

A pre-emptive air strike by Israel destroys almost all Egypt's aircraft and launches the Six-Day War

Thurgood Marshall, appointed by President Johnson, becomes the first African American member of the US Supreme Court

South African surgeon Christiaan Barnard, in Cape Town, transplants the heart of a young woman into a 55-year-old grocer, Louis Washkansky

Peter Nzube finds the oldest skull yet discovered in the Olduvai Gorge and names the specimen Twiggy, after the British fashion model of the time

The breakaway province of Biafra surrenders after three years of devastating civil war in Nigeria

Hip-hop originates as a dance style in New York among young African Americans
